Shujun Shu is a scholar working on Pharmaceutical Science, Biomaterials and Surfaces, Coatings and Films. According to data from OpenAlex, Shujun Shu has authored 11 papers receiving a total of 419 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Pharmaceutical Science, 6 papers in Biomaterials and 4 papers in Surfaces, Coatings and Films. Recurrent topics in Shujun Shu’s work include Advanced Drug Delivery Systems (10 papers), Polymer Surface Interaction Studies (4 papers) and Nanoparticle-Based Drug Delivery (4 papers). Shujun Shu is often cited by papers focused on Advanced Drug Delivery Systems (10 papers), Polymer Surface Interaction Studies (4 papers) and Nanoparticle-Based Drug Delivery (4 papers). Shujun Shu collaborates with scholars based in China. Shujun Shu's co-authors include Xinge Zhang, Zhongming Wu, Chaoxing Li, Zhen Wang, Dayong Teng, Zhen Wang, Chunyang Sun, Zhen Wang, Zhen Wang and Demin Yu and has published in prestigious journals such as Biomaterials, Journal of Controlled Release and Carbohydrate Polymers.
